The UN Security Council will be “instrumental” in forming an international stabilisation force for Gaza, Turkey’s Foreign Minister Hakan Fidan said. “Right now for Gaza, we are talking about how to form a stability force, and the UN Security Council is also going to be instrumental in this,” Mr Fidan said at a press conference in Ankara with his German counterpart Johann David Wadephul. “Which countries should contribute to this, which rules of engagement should apply? Obviously, we need to discuss this in great detail,” he added.
